Standing 12 metres high in madrid´s plaza de colón is julia, a sculpture by one of spain´s greatest artists, jaume plensa. Since her arrival in december 2018, she has become a madrid landmark, as well as joining her many sisters in other public sculptures found in major cities around the world.
